Official title

Randomized Open Label of Ofatumumab and Bendamustine Combination Compared With Bendamustine Monotherapy in Indolent B-cell Non-Hodgkin's Lymphoma Unresponsive to Rituximab or a Rituximab-Containing Regimen During or Within Six Months of Treatment

Study identification

NCT ID
NCT01077518
Recruitment status
Terminated
Study type
Interventional
Phase
Phase 3
Lead sponsor
Novartis Pharmaceuticals
Industry
Enrollment
346 participants
